I asked my husband if he noticed what the women were wearing since I never wear tank tops or sleeveless. I don't look well in them, so I usually wear a thin open shirt over anything sleeveless. We all wore short sleeve very light weight shirts usually with cropped pants. Some of the women carried a scarf in case they needed it for a temple to put over their shoulders. I never went in any of the temples since I have breathing difficulties and they always had burning incense or twigs.
You are going in December which will be cooler than our trip in March. The hotels are incredible. Google some of the Oberois to check them out. The hotels made facing the mornings so much better. I'm sorry, I see you are going in January. The weather will still be cooler than when we went. By the way, I didn't eat any of the Indian food. I thought Indian food would be Tandori chicken and rice. Wrong!! It was all little cups of food mixed in with yogurt. I thought I would be only eating my Oats and Honey breakfast bars for lunch and dinner. The hotels all serve gourmet Italian food since they cater to very wealthy people from all over the world.
